Abstract

A process is provided for preparing iminotris(dimethylamino)phosphorane at high purity and high yield from aminotris(dimethylamino)phosphonium chloride. Aminotris(dimethylamino)phosphonium chloride is first reacted with an aqueous solution of the hydroxide of an alkali metal or alkaline earth metal in the presence of a solvent in which the chloride and hydroxide of the alkali metal or alkaline earth metal are sparingly soluble, whereby iminotris(dimethylamino)phosphorane is formed. After water is dissolved off at a temperature of 70.degree. C. or lower from the reaction mixture, solids are removed from the thus-concentrated reaction mixture by solid-liquid separation. The resultant mother liquor is then distilled to obtain iminotris(dimethylamino)phosphorane.
